
Blue Velvet® Honeysuckle
Lonicera korolkowii ‘Floribunda’ Blue Velvet® (Honeysuckle) is a large shrub named for its fuzzy, round blue-gray leaves. In spring, light pink flowers bloom to create striking contrast against the light blue foliage. Red berries appear as the season progresses, inviting songbirds to your yard. Long, arching branches take well to shaping and can be easily maintained, making this a versatile addition to various garden designs.
BLUE VELVET® Honeysuckle is a cultivar of Lonicera korolkowii, a Honeysuckle species with a native range in central Asia and the West Himalaya, where it is known to thrive in high elevations up to 9,000 feet.
